SF 4133 Minnesota Senate · 2025-2026 Regular Session

Commissioner of the Pollution Control Agency requirement to maintain a web-based permit application tracker

This bill requires Minnesota's Pollution Control Agency to create and maintain a website where the public can track the status of environmental permit applications. The tracker will display specific details such as facility names, permit types, and dates when each step of the review process is completed. This change directly affects applicants and members of the public who currently have difficulty monitoring the progress of their permit requests. The agency must establish this system immediately after the bill becomes law and continue to improve it over time.
